Oct 26, Recycled asphalt is usually sold by the ton. One ton covers about 80 square feet of driveway. The cost of recycled asphalt can vary enormously depending on your geographic area and ranges anywhere from to The average driveway is about 600 square feet and would need a little of 7 tons of recycled
